View FPSAPP.DASH_P_DATA_LAST_UPDATED
Shows the last updated date in the upper right corner of DASH and triggers the refresh of the cache. Even though this view is fast, it must be refreshed into a table because it is critical that it updates only after the DASH tables are refreshed We get the time-weighted average of refresh intervals for the 3-minute load over the past 12 hours as the update_interval_sec. Weighting is done so that more recent observations are counted more heavily.
